First little issue was that
the 'j' hose was going to foul against the dry sump pulley
and being of the silicon type it is more flexible. Has
any one else had this problem. It was easily resolved
with the use of a couple of tie wraps to the cross member
on the chassis.
Daren fitted the exhaust and
we found out that caterham had not cut the hole for the
foremost bracket, will get them to do at the PBC. The
manual clearly states it should come pre cut for standard
exhaust system and not for the competition version!
Then the heater went in with a
bit of modification and brute force.
